Sr. Murali et al., COLLAGEN ORGANIZATION IN THE CRURAL INTEROSSEOUS MEMBRANE AND ITS RELATIONSHIP TO FIBULAR OSTEOTOMY, Injury, 25(4), 1994, pp. 247-249
The organization of collagen fibres in the crural interosseous membran
e was measured using X-ray diffraction. The fibres were found to be hi
ghly aligned and steeply angled in a distal direction from tibia to fi
bula with a mean angle of 13-degrees. This organization will lead to a
very stiff, ligament-like structure which will transmit forces to the
tibia generated by the muscles attached to the fibula. It also sugges
ts an optimum site for a fibular osteotomy about 4 cm distal to the ti
bial fracture site.
